The St. Stephen's & St. Agnes Saints will head out on the road to take on the Potomac School Panthers at 5:00 p.m. on Tuesday. St. Stephen's & St. Agnes will have to bring their A-game into this one, as they are staring down a pretty big deficit in the MaxPreps Virginia Rankings (they are ranked 202nd, while Potomac School is ranked ninth).
St. Stephen's & St. Agnes won a close one the last time they played, but unfortunately they suffered a serious change of fortune last Friday. They were outmatched by Episcopal on the road and fell 58-28.
Meanwhile, Potomac School was able to grind out a solid win over Flint Hill on Thursday, taking the game 53-46.
Potomac School can attribute much of their success to Catherine Letendre, who scored 15 points along with three steals, and Sabrina Anderson, who scored 18 points along with seven rebounds and three steals. That makes it five consecutive games in which Anderson has scored at least a third of Potomac School's points. Another player making a difference was Zoe Myslewicz, who scored six points along with nine rebounds.
St. Stephen's & St. Agnes' defeat dropped their record down to 6-15. As for Potomac School, they are on a roll lately: they've won four of their last five matchups, which provided a nice bump to their 18-7 record this season.
St. Stephen's & St. Agnes was dealt a bruising 69-36 loss at the hands of Potomac School when the teams last played back in December of 2022. Can St. Stephen's & St. Agnes av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
